Ramsey, M.D., Ph.D., M.P.H., from the UMass Chan-Lahey School of Medicine in Burlington, and colleagues conducted a retrospective cohort study to examine whether use of GLP-1 RAs in patients with T2D is associated with the development of DR, nonarteritic anterior ischemic optic neuropathy (NAION), or DR complications. Adults with T2D and a recent hemoglobin A1c level of 6.5 percent or higher were enrolled and divided into two groups through propensity score matching, based on whether they received prescriptions for a GLP-1 RA.<\/p>\n<p>After propensity score matching, 185,066 individuals were prescribed GLP-1 RAs. The researchers found that GLP-1 RA use was associated with an increased incidence of DR (hazard ratio, 1.07), while no significant increase was seen in the risk for NAION. In a subgroup analysis of 32,695 patients with preexisting DR, there was no association seen for GLP-1 RAs with proliferative DR or diabetic macular edema, but associations were seen with a lower occurrence of vitreous hemorrhages, neovascular glaucoma, or blindness (hazard ratios, 0.74, 0.78, and 0.77, respectively).<\/p>\n<p>&#8220;GLP-1 RAs may be a factor in reduced rate of vision loss leading to blindness, even among individuals with preexisting DR,&#8221; the authors write. &#8220;It is crucial that all patients with T2D treated with GLP-1 RAs, regardless of preexisting DR, receive regular screening and monitoring for potential complications of T2D.&#8221;<\/p>\n<p>Several authors disclosed ties to the biopharmaceutical industry.<\/p>\n<p><a href=\"https:\/\/jamanetwork.com\/journals\/jamanetworkopen\/fullarticle\/2837378\">Abstract\/Full Text<\/a><\/p>\n<p><i><\/i><br \/>\n<i>Copyright &#169; 2025 <a href=\"https:\/\/consumer.healthday.com\/\" target=\"_new\">HealthDay<\/a>.
